Teddy Newton (born March 3, 1964 in Encino ) is an American animator , director and actor .

Life

Newton grew up in Dana Point . He attended the California Institute of the Arts and finished his education in the early 1990s. He then worked at Walt Disney Productions and Dreamworks, among others . At Warner Bros. Newton worked alongside Brad Bird on the film The Giant from Space . Newton was also increasingly active as a freelance animator. He produced the film The Trouble with Lou , on whose screenplay he also co-wrote, and was involved, among other things, as a screenwriter and director in the animated film Boys Night Out , which was nominated for an Annie Award .

In 2002 Newton went to Pixar and designed, among other things, the characters for the film The Incredibles . He also worked with Brad Bird on Ratatouille , Your Friend the Rat , Presto, and Partly Cloudy . He also lent his voice to numerous Pixar animation characters and appeared in short films as an actor.

Newton acted as screenwriter and director in the short animation film Day & Night , for which he was nominated for an Oscar in 2011 .

Awards

For Day & Night Newton was nominated for an Oscar in the category “ Best Animated Short Film ” in 2011 , but could not prevail against The Lost Thing .
